پیاده سازی یک تابع در تابعی دیگر در ++c

abodan0631

New Member
برنامه ای که دو عدد را از ورودی بگیرد و ترکیب آنها را توسط یک تابع دیگر محاسبه کند.(تابع فاکتوریل را در یک تابع دیگر پیاده سازی کنید).

فرمول ترکیب:



واقعا ازتون ممنونم که جواب میدید.:rose:
 

the_king

مدیرکل انجمن
برنامه ای که دو عدد را از ورودی بگیرد و ترکیب آنها را توسط یک تابع دیگر محاسبه کند.(تابع فاکتوریل را در یک تابع دیگر پیاده سازی کنید).

فرمول ترکیب:



واقعا ازتون ممنونم که جواب میدید.:rose:

کد:
#include <iostream.h>
#include <conio.h>

double factorial(int a)
{
    double f = 1;
    while (a > 1)
    {
        f *= a;
        a--;
    }
    return f;
}

int main()
{
    int n, r;
    double result;
    cout << "Please enter number n :";
    cin >> n;
    cout << "Please enter number r :";
    cin >> r;
    result = factorial(n) / (factorial(r) * factorial(n - r));
    cout << "Result = " << result << endl;
    getch();
    return 0;
}
 

جدیدترین ارسال ها

بالا